OBJECTIVE: To study the diagnosis and treatment of thymoma and to assess its prognostic factors. METHODS: The clinical data of 116 patients with thymoma were collected. A retrospective analysis was performed, by comparing the survival rate calculated by the Kaplan-Meier method with the rate of recurrence or metastasis. RESULTS: The standard posteroanterior and lateral chest radiographs were reliable means of detection of most thymomas. Myasthenia gravis was the most commonly paraneoplastic disease (25.0%, 29/116). The extensive radical resection was beneficial for reducing the rate of recurrence of stage I or stage II thymomas (chi(2) = 4.941, P = 0.0219). The survival time could be prolonged by postoperative radiotherapy and chemotherapy. There was a strong correlation between the clinical stage and the histological classification (according to MH classification), through which the invasive behavior of thymoma could be predicted (chi(2) = 19.76, P = 0.007, RR = 1.47). The 3- 5- and 10-year survival rates were 81.2%, 67.9%, and 40.5%, respectively. Statistical analysis showed a significant negative correlation between the stage and the survival rate (chi(2) = 29.73, P = 0.0000, RR = 0.15). CONCLUSION: The prognosis of thymoma depends mainly on the histological classification, clinical stage and multimodality treatment rather than on the paraneoplastic diseases.
